Output 34cf3ea6d08fc254a0a886757b7b5d571ebcb0850756bb206846f4a3d9e3463f:1

value
329950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d84e45e73b58dbd0381906033f208b957b5c518 OP_EQUAL
address
3Bg6mxPvB39KM2rwdjsngxnLnNTFUUkrCq
transaction
34cf3ea6d08fc254a0a886757b7b5d571ebcb0850756bb206846f4a3d9e3463f
spent
true